π Amigurumi Banana Keychain Crochet Pattern
Brighten your day with this adorable Amigurumi Banana Keychain! With its sweet peeled banana design, expressive face, and handy clip attachment, it’s the perfect project for gifting, decorating bags, or just adding a touch of fruit-flavored fun to your keys! ππβ¨
β¨ Skill Level
Beginner to Intermediate β Basic shaping, facial details, and peel attachment.
π Finished Size
Approx. 4β5 inches (10β13 cm) tall using DK or worsted weight yarn and a 2.5β3.0 mm hook.
π§Ά Materials
-
DK or worsted weight yarn:
-
Yellow (Banana peel exterior)
-
White or light cream (Banana body and peel interior)
-
Brown (Top stem and tip)
-
Orange or pink (Mouth embroidery)
-
-
2.5β3.0 mm crochet hook
-
6 mm safety eyes
-
Polyfill stuffing
-
Keychain ring and clasp
-
Yarn needle
-
Stitch marker
-
Scissors
π§΅ Abbreviations (US Terms)
MR β Magic Ring
sc β Single Crochet
inc β Increase
dec β Decrease
ch β Chain
sl st β Slip Stitch
FO β Fasten Off
π Banana Body (White or light cream)
MR, 6 sc
Round 2: inc x6 (12)
Round 3: (1 sc, inc) x6 (18)
Rounds 4β18: sc around (18)
Insert safety eyes between Rounds 10β11, about 6 stitches apart
Embroider a small smile below eyes using orange or pink yarn
Round 19: (1 sc, dec) x6 (12)
Stuff firmly
Round 20: dec x6 (6)
FO and close
π Banana Tip (Brown)
MR, 6 sc
Round 2: sc around (6)
FO and sew to the bottom of the banana.
πΏ Banana Top (Brown Stem)
MR, 6 sc
Round 2: sc around
Ch 4, sl st in 2nd ch from hook and back to base
Repeat to make 2β3 little curly stems
FO and sew to the top of the banana.
π Banana Peel Sections (Make 3 β Yellow outside, White inside)
Outer (Yellow):
Ch 11
Row 1: sc in 2nd ch and across (10)
Row 2β12: sc across
FO
Inner (White):
Repeat same pattern
Sew the yellow and white panels together back-to-back (wrong sides in), leaving one end open to attach to the banana.
After completing 3 peels, sew the tops of each to the upper edge of the banana body, spacing them evenly around the top. Let them curl downward naturally.
π Keychain Attachment
Using a loop of yarn, thread through the center of the brown stem and secure to the jump ring or lobster clasp.
Optional: Reinforce with a small dot of glue for durability.
βοΈ Finishing Touches
-
Shape peel pieces gently for a curved effect
-
Weave in all ends
-
Adjust peel folds to reveal banana face
